Satisfy your pizza cravings while keeping it light and wholesome with these mouthwatering Portobello Pizzas! Perfect as a low-carb, gluten-free alternative to traditional pizza, this recipe uses hearty portobello mushroom caps as the "crust" and layers them with tangy pizza sauce, gooey mozzarella cheese, and savory pepperoni. A touch of minced garlic and fresh basil elevates the flavor profile, while optional red chili flakes add a zesty kick. Ready in just 25 minutes, these mini pizzas are ideal for weeknight dinners or party appetizers. Preheat your oven to 400Β°F (200Β°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
Clean the portobello mushroom caps by gently wiping them with a damp paper towel and removing the stems. Use a small spoon to scrape out the gills if desired.
Brush both sides of the mushroom caps with olive oil and sprinkle with salt and black pepper.
Place the mushroom caps, gill-side up, on the prepared baking sheet.
Spread approximately 2 tablespoons of pizza sauce evenly over the inside of each mushroom cap.
Sprinkle shredded mozzarella cheese on top of the sauce, dividing it equally among the four mushroom caps.
Add 3 slices of pepperoni to each pizza or customize with your favorite toppings.
Sprinkle minced garlic evenly over the pizzas for extra flavor.
Bake in the preheated oven for 12-15 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ly, and the mushrooms are tender.
Remove the portobello pizzas from the oven and garnish with fresh basil leaves and a pinch of red chili flakes, if desired.
Serve immediately and enjoy your delicious, low-carb Portobello Pizzas!
